Garagachhi Population - Barddhaman, West Bengal

Garagachhi is a medium size village located in Katwa - II Block of Barddhaman district, West Bengal with total 240 families residing. The Garagachhi village has population of 950 of which 500 are males while 450 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Garagachhi village population of children with age 0-6 is 106 which makes up 11.16 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Garagachhi village is 900 which is lower than West Bengal state average of 950. Child Sex Ratio for the Garagachhi as per census is 1120, higher than West Bengal average of 956.

Garagachhi village has lower literacy rate compared to West Bengal. In 2011, literacy rate of Garagachhi village was 66.94 % compared to 76.26 % of West Bengal. In Garagachhi Male literacy stands at 73.78 % while female literacy rate was 59.14 %.

Caste Factor

In Garagachhi village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 43.58 % of total population in Garagachhi village. The village Garagachhi curr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Garagachhi village out of total population, 406 were engaged in work activities. 74.38 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 25.62 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 406 workers engaged in Main Work, 75 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 150 were Agricultural labourer.
